Clear Internet Explorer Settings
- Click on “Start” menu.
- Type “Internet Options” and hit “Enter” key.

- Then click on “Advanced” tab.

- After that click on “Reset”.
- Now, check the option to “Reset personal settings“.

- Click on “Reset button”.
Clean Temp Files for System
- Click on “Start” menu.
- Enter “run” after “Start” menu is pressed.
- “Run” dialog box window will open.
- Now, type the command “temp” and hit “Enter” key.

- Once the Temp folder pops up, press and hold “CTRL” key and ‘A’ together.
- Now, hold down “Shift“ key and press “Enter”.
- If you get options to click on “Yes” or “OK” “Continue”, check the box to apply the actions to all files and click on the respective button to continue the action.

- If you are prompted again, check the box to repeat the actions and then click on “Skip” button.
Clean User related %temp% files
- Press and hold the “Windows” key and the letter ‘R’ at once.
- Type the command “%temp%” and hit “Enter” key.

- Now, repeat the same steps as mentioned before to delete the Temp files for Windows.
